Designed to meet prestigious LEED Silver Certification, integration of locally sourced materials was a #1 priority at The Yards at Three Crossings. And with access to a plethora of innovative manufacturers and visionary artists, The Yards at 3 Crossings owes a lot of its aesthetic to Strip District, Pittsburgh and Pennsylvania resources. From the rooftop solar panels to the poolside ironworks, and from the living wall to the art on-the-walls, inside and out, The Yards at 3 Crossings is a visual showcase of our creative neighbors.
See who has left their mark at The Yards:
James Gallery: Artwork from Chuck Beard, Jana Scott, Micheal Madigan
Red Star Ironworks: Terrace decorative metal panels
Tollgate Revival: Vintage accessories, including wheel molds in computer lounge (pictured)
Hot Haute Hot: Decorative accessories
Weiss House: Furniture
Plantscape: Living lobby wall and live plant arrangements
Roxanne’s Dried Flowers: Tabletop arrangements
Scalo Solar Solutions: Rooftop solar panel array
Design Box: Signage
